Description

On February 1, 2022, Air Calédonie experienced a widespread power outage that disrupted normal operations. The electrical failure forced an immediate halt to the airline’s activities, requiring a phased recovery process. Flight schedules were significantly impacted, leading the company to implement revised timetables for the day. Affected passengers received direct notifications via message with updated departure and arrival details. Concurrently, the airline’s call center resumed functionality but faced severe operational strain due to high call volumes, limiting its capacity to handle customer inquiries efficiently. Air Calédonie explicitly advised passengers to prioritize online channels via its website for service requests and information retrieval to alleviate pressure on communication systems.

The incident caused cascading logistical challenges, including flight delays and rescheduling demands across the airline’s network. Operational resumption occurred incrementally, with no immediate restoration of full service capacity. Customer service infrastructure remained a critical bottleneck, as the call center’s overwhelmed staff struggled to manage inbound demand despite restored telephony access. The airline publicly acknowledged the disruption through its official communication platform, emphasizing transparency and apologizing for the inconvenience. No details regarding the root cause of the power outage, duration of the electrical failure, or broader infrastructure damage were disclosed in the immediate statement. Air Calédonie concluded its update by thanking passengers for their patience without specifying a timeline for full operational normalization.
